It's a piece of warm ambient which was at least partly inspired by time spent in Japan a few years ago, and incidentally one of Northcape's longest tracks to date... Free download along with tracks by mint, Thompost and others. Please let me know what you think! http://www.northcapemusic.co.uk/news/
